crabgrass

noun crab·grass \ˈkrab-ˌgras\

: a thick type of grass that often grows and spreads quickly in places where it is not wanted

Full Definition of CRABGRASS

:  a grass (especially Digitaria sanguinalis) that has creeping or decumbent stems which root freely at the nodes and that is often a pest in turf or cultivated lands

First Known Use of CRABGRASS

1743
